
IT Program Manager – Enterprise Data Management
Posted Jul 22

Posted Jul 22
This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in United States.
• Lead and oversee enterprise-wide Data Management initiatives across Data Engineering, Data Governance, and Data Analytics projects.
• Simultaneously manage cross-functional projects/programs utilizing Scrum, Agile, Kanban, or waterfall methodologies.
• Create detailed project/sprint plans encompassing multiple workstreams to ensure timely project delivery.
• Facilitate daily standups and conduct internal and external meetings with diverse teams, setting clear agenda expectations.
• Track team performance, fostering continuous improvement and eliminating obstacles that hinder the achievement of sprint goals/deliverables.
• Administer project budgets, monitor burn rates, and evaluate project performance using relevant systems, tools, and techniques.
• Proactively identify and manage risks and issues as they arise, implementing corrective actions and escalating as necessary in a timely manner.
• Collaborate with stakeholders to ensure alignment among business stakeholders, data engineering teams, analytics teams, enterprise architects, and external partners.
• Assess program health, delivery metrics, resource utilization, risks, dependencies, and budget performance while generating data visualization reports.
• Coordinate enterprise data integration projects across ERP, CRM, MDM, analytics, and downstream operational systems.
• Analyze and document data flows across various business systems.
• Define and document requirements as features/stories in ADO and JIRA.
• Develop an IT roadmap outlining improvement opportunities.
• Oversee the overall program as well as individual projects to implement improvement opportunities.
• Collaborate with other IT teams to ensure project deliverables are met.
• Foster partnership and alignment with the business on technical requirements and sprint prioritization.
• Demonstrate the capability to effectively prioritize and manage multiple initiatives.
• Work closely with cybersecurity, infrastructure, enterprise architecture, and application teams to support scalable and secure data solutions.
• Assist in vendor management activities, coordinating with external implementation and consulting partners.
• Contribute to process improvement analyses by assessing and recommending reporting tools or extracting necessary data for process evaluations.
• Manage dependencies and priorities across several enterprise data portfolios and strategic initiatives.
• Provide leadership in organizational change management, communication planning, and stakeholder alignment for enterprise data projects.
• A Bachelor’s degree is required, preferably in a business or technical field.
• Mastery in Scrum - either a Certified Scrum Product Owner or Certified Scrum Master.
• Certified Project Management Professional (PMP).
• Experience with data management systems and processes.
• Proven experience managing a minimum of 3-5 EDM programs.
• Experience with Azure Cloud is advantageous.
• Familiarity with managing projects using Agile methodology.
• Strong project/program management capabilities.
•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ite, including Project Plan, and either Jira or Azure DevOps.
• Commitment to continuous improvement and enhancing ways of working.
• Excellent communication skills with the ability to bridge technical and business teams.
• Strong interpersonal skills, demonstrating a collaborative and considerate approach.
• Experience working with third-party development partners.
